Danelec Marine establishes certified service center in Northern Europe

(Birkeroed, Denmark – March 21, 2017) – (Marine NewsWire) Danelec Marine today announced that Latvia-based Hansael has become a Certified Service Center for the company’s Voyage Data Recorders (VDRs) and Electronic Chart Display and Information Systems (ECDIS).

As a Danelec Certified Service Center, Hansael will maintain a substantial inventory of replacement units and spares to ensure availability at short notice across the region.

“Upgrading our operation to become a full Certified Service Center positions Hansael to provide prompt service to Danelec-equipped ships across the Baltic region and to follow up our business model, ’first time come, first time fix,’ ” said Olegs Orlovs, Hansael commercial director.

Founded in 1997, Hansael is a marine electronics equipment and service provider based in Riga, Latvia

Danelec Marine currently maintains Certified Service Centers at 15 strategic locations in North America, South America, Europe, Asia and the Middle East, as well as service facilities in over 50 countries.

“Certified Service Centers are an important element in our comprehensive servitization strategy, staging spare parts and replacement units at strategic locations and  providing rapid, efficient and consistent service on a worldwide scale,” said Hans Ottosen, CEO of Danelec Marine. “We adhere to a program of continuous improvement across all aspects of our service program, with standardized policies and procedures, extensive training and quality control. In addition, our products are designed with our exclusive SoftWare Advanced Protection (SWAP) technology that uses a hot-swappable memory card containing all software programs and memory files.”

About Danelec Marine | Headquartered in Denmark, Danelec Marine is a leading supplier of Voyage Data Recorders (VDRs) and Electronic Chart Display and Information Systems (ECDIS). Danelec Marine was one of the first companies to bring to market VDRs and Simplified VDRs (S-VDRs) to meet the original IMO carriage requirements. More than 6,000 vessels today are equipped with a VDR or S-VDR designed and manufactured by Danelec Marine. The company has service facilities with factory-trained personnel in more than 50 countries and Certified Service Centers at strategic locations worldwide.
